In order to make your visit to our website as pleasant as possible, and to perform other functions, we use cookies on some pages. Cookies are small text files that are stored on your device. Some cookies are used after the browser session (after you have closed the browser - the so-called session cookies). Other cookies will remain on your device and allow us to recognize your browser during your next visit to our website (permanent cookies). You can set your browser in such a way that you will be informed about the use of cookies and you can decide on the individual acceptance of cookies for specific cases or exclude cookies in general.
